Average TOEFL Score

Average TOEFL Score

Dickinson College's average TOEFL score for undergraduate admissions is 90. This indicates a moderate proficiency in English, aligning with the standards expected for non-native speakers. Emphasizing language skills is essential for prospective students aiming for successful admission.

Minimum TOEFL Score

90

Dickinson College requires a minimum TOEFL score of 90 for undergraduate admissions. Applicants with scores below this threshold will automatically be rejected. It is essential for prospective students to meet or exceed this score to be considered for admission.
